August Apples
6x9 watercolor and ink on paper done week before last on vacation in New Mexico, a state that grows many apples that are evident even in August. They are famous for their Hatch chiles and cherries and pistachios. Drawn with Micron 01 pen, this illustrated journal art shows apple varieties Jazz, Gala, and Envy.
